Wireless Body Sensor Network in Health Maintenance Systems

Abstract: Health Maintenance systems are a special monitoring systems of the basic life functions. The goal of the work was to design and realize the wireless body sensor networks for on line vital function monitoring. The system is based on wireless sensors, information technologies and embedded computer systems. The man uses modified places where the monitoring systems that watch movement, position and chosen life functions are installed.
